Eswin Quinonez has extensive experience in emergency medical services, legal support, and health coaching. Currently serving as an Emergency Medical Technician with PRN Ambulance, Inc. since February 2022, Eswin provides critical care and transport for patients, performing vital assessments and evaluations. Previously, as Intake Manager at Legal Services for Children from March 2016 to February 2022, Eswin trained interns, managed client inquiries, and maintained referral systems, alongside a role as Administrative Coordinator focused on client interaction and office management. Eswin also worked as a Health Coach with the Alameda County Health Coach Program, facilitating improved health outcomes for patients after emergency visits. Earlier experience includes serving as Senior Center Supervisor at the Recreational Sports Facility, providing customer service and event support. Eswin holds a Bachelor's degree in Hispanic-American, Puerto Rican, and Mexican-American/Chicano Studies from the University of California, Berkeley, completed in 2015.

ABOUT PRN AMBULANCE PRN brings patients and medical professionals together through mobile healthcare solutions and reliable transportation services. Myriad factors play into our ability to achieve this mission, the most important of which are the values every PRN team member is expected to embody and uphold every day. These values set the foundation for the care we provide, and by embracing them we are able to set a higher standard for our service to patients and hospitals alike. Our company values are represented by S.A.F.E. and C.A.R.E.®. Within S.A.F.E. we outline four operating values every PRN team member can rely on to guide them toward doing the right thing for patients, customers and the company itself. C.A.R.E.® encompasses the positive, professional approach to patient care and customer service with which PRN team members conduct themselves at all times. It also serves as the basis for PRN’s industry-leading customer satisfaction program. Safe Our actions are safe for ourselves, our colleagues, other professionals and the public. Accountable Our actions in private honestly match our publicly stated values and promises. Friendly Our actions are pleasing, agreeable, demonstrate respect and create harmony. Efficient Our actions improve through constant, collaborative fine-tuning, limiting resources and maximizing results for all.
